My new album of collaborative vocal improvisation, SOURCE, has been released into the world!

Formed by myself, Kate Mellors and Emma Coleman, the Wellspring Collective was born on an overcast day in London in May 2021. Never having sung before as a trio, but drawn together out of shared love of vocal improvisation and admiration for each other as singers, we did not know what would emerge from our encounter.

Here we are a year later, happy to share the fruits of that labour, a snapshot in time. What emerged are delightful little worlds of sound, textures, melodies and moments derived from deep listening. We hope our songs take you on a journey, surprise you, move you, maybe even make you laugh!

Collaborative vocal improvisation is by nature leaderless. For this album, we explored different starting points and then let the forces of three human voices come together to unfold something new, that can never be re-created. These prompts ranged from vocal techniques, such as 'slides' and 'in-breath', to genre, like 'village call' and 'lullaby', to roles, such as 'solo' and 'support'.

We love collaborative vocal improvisation because it’s the surest way into a state of flow that connects you deeply to yourself, to your collaborators, and to the imagined entity that is the song coming to life as you make it. Every moment is a discovery, an opportunity, an invitation, and it’s fascinating to notice in yourself and in your collaborators how those choices are negotiated. Collaborative vocal improv truly asks you to confront who you are right then and right there, no holds barred. Will you slide into the bass role? Will you flourish into a solo and if so, what will you be learning about your heart as you sing? Will you become an impish little trickster, or will you choose to be the steady motor? It’s all an adventure taken in the company of friends, and we love it.
